Demystifying Code: An Introduction to Programming Languages
Programming languages can seem like a daunting mystery, but they are essentially just tools for communicating with computers. These languages provide a set of instructions that tell the computer what to do, allowing us to create everything from simple programs to complex systems. Learning a programming language can be an incredibly rewarding experience, opening up a world of possibilities for creativity and innovation.
There are many different types of programming languages, each with its own strengths and weaknesses. Some popular choices include Python, Java, C++, and JavaScript. The best language for you will depend on your objectives and the type of projects you want to build.
